What is carbon capture?

Can carbon capture help slow down climate change?

Many countries have promised that by 2050 they’ll remove as much carbon dioxide from the atmosphere as they add – something called net zero. It’s a big challenge and scientists are trying to come up with new ways to help hit this target.
